“I have half a mind to encourage Violet to pursue Levi Wilmington,” she muttered.

“That sounds like an excellent idea,” Lucy agreed. “We shall have at least two chances in the near future to ensure they are thrown together.”

“Let’s do.”

They both beamed at each other conspiratorially. The others all returned with fresh cups of tea not long after.

Lucy glanced around at all of the women gathered there. She felt welcomed by all of them. She was so happy that she had opened up to let friends both new and old into her life.

She was looking forward to Dinah’s wedding, and then, in the near-distant future, to her own wedding. For once, the future was full of hope and adventure.

She certainly planned to spend her time working on her paintings and reading, but it would not be alone. Silas would be there, to love her. All of her friends would be around her. She could have both—her quiet pursuits and friendships.
